WebbA federation consists of at least two levels of government, each of which has a degree of autonomy that is protected by a constitution. Countries with a federal system of government share powers between these levels in different ways, which affects their decision-making processes (Leroy and Saunders 2006). Webb4 sep. 2024 · Horizontal Power Sharing. Vertical Power Sharing (1) Power is shared among different organs of government such as the legislature, executive and judiciary. (2) It allows different organs of government placed at the same level to exercise different powers. (3) It ensures that none of the organs exercise unlimited power.
